# Textgrove Environments

Textgrove runs three environments: sandbox, staging, prod. Encoding detection for uploaded text files differs per tier — sandbox uses aggressive sniffing, prod falls back to UTF-8 after two low-confidence passes. Support: if a customer reports mangled characters, confirm which environment they uploaded to before escalating. Staging mirrors prod detection since the Larkspur release. The prod detection settings currently in effect are listed below.

config for kadug-yahop:
quenwyn:
  pin: 2459
  metrics_host: metrics.quenwyn.lumicsys.internal
  tenant: julax
  seal: seal_0d5ead96

Ticket: Config drift in FieldScribe offline mode

The offline sync settings on the Dunmoor tablets no longer match what the provisioning repo declares. Sync intervals and cache quotas diverged sometime after the last field rollout, causing silent upload backlogs. Please reconcile devices against the declared state and document any intentional overrides. For reference, the repo currently declares the following.

config for bahop-baduf:
[kasion]
team = lamath
access_code = ac_d807e5
host = kasion.paliqcloud.corp
port = 4000
owner = julix.tamvan
peer = frair.qorvelsoft.local

Ticket: Slimmed image breaks runtime on Pellarc build agents.

Repro steps:
1. Build the hollowed image with the strip-layers profile enabled.
2. Push to the staging registry and deploy to the canary pool.
3. Container exits with a missing shared-library error within ten seconds.

Expected: parity with the full image. Actual: crash loop. Suspect the trim step removes the resolver libs. To pull the failing image from the staging registry, authenticate with the token below.

session JWT of tawip-kajog = eyJhbGciOiJIUzI1NiIsInR5cCI6IkpXVCJ9.eyJzdWIiOiI2dKYGGIn0.afsnASii